M. Nazem

In this paper, an Arbitrary Lagrangian-Eulerian (ALE) method is addressed to solve dynamic problems involving large deformation. This ALE method is based upon the operator split technique in which the material displacements and mesh displacements are uncoupled. Daniel Weiskopf Gordon Erlebacher Matthias Hopf Thomas Ertl

A hardware-based approach for visualizing unsteady flow fields by means of Lagrangian-Eulerian advection is presented. The implementation allows texture advection to be performed completely on the graphics hardware in a single-pass rendering. Olivier Desjardins Rodney O. Fox Philippe Villedieu

Gas-particle and other dispersed-phase flows can be described by a kinetic equation containing terms for spatial transport, acceleration, and particle processes (such as evaporation or collisions). In principle, the kinetic description is valid from the dilute (non-collisional) to the dense limit.
